Output 31b51a5ab68d8be0fd742b11b5016b24bfd3931ae873b21ecec0f2924a0ca450:1

value
6135964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5132266edf08a4a05824edd7af2d106dccd98b0d OP_EQUAL
address
396LjaFUjuiNsazeDKNbQmHyjzh9UXpfT3
transaction
31b51a5ab68d8be0fd742b11b5016b24bfd3931ae873b21ecec0f2924a0ca450
spent
true